The tariff classification of men’s and ladies’ knit pullovers from Thailand and Vietnam.
N263973 May 11, 2015 CLA-2-61:OT:RR:NC:N3:356 CATEGORY: Classification TARIFF NO.: 6110.30.3053; 6110.30.3059 Ms. Barbara Nichols SPYDER ACTIVE SPORTS 4740 Walnut Street Boulder, CO 80301 RE: The tariff classification of men’s and ladies’ knit pullovers from Thailand and Vietnam. Dear Ms. Nichols: In your letter dated March 30, 2015, you requested a tariff classification ruling. As requested, your samples will be returned. The submitted sample, Style 157505 “Men’s Kyros L/S Tee,” is a men’s cut and sewn pullover constructed from 91% polyester, 9% elastane, finely knit jersey fabric that measures 33 stitches per two centimeters counted in the horizontal direction. Style 157505 has a crew neckline; long, hemmed sleeves; heat seal letters “SPYDER” printed on the back of the left sleeve; a large heat transfer logo on the upper portion of the left front panel; a small rubber logo on the front panel at the bottom right side; and a straight, hemmed bottom. The submitted sample, Style 157514 “Men’s Kyros S/S Tee,” is a men’s cut and sewn pullover constructed from 91% polyester, 9% elastane, finely knit jersey fabric that measures 30 stitches per two centimeters counted in the horizontal direction. Style 157514 has a crew neckline; short, hemmed, raglan sleeves; flatlock stitching at the seams; a small rubber logo on the front panel at the bottom right side; a large contrast color heat transfer logo applied to the center rear neckline; and a straight, hemmed bottom Style 158426, is a woman’s cut-and-sewn “SPYDER” label pullover constructed from 96% polyester and 4% elastane knit fabric brushed on the inner surface. The outer surface of the garment’s fabric measures more than nine stitches per two centimeters counted in the direction that the stitches were formed. The garment features a capped self-fabric jewel neckline, long raglan sleeves with flat-lock stitching and self-fabric cuffs, a heat transfer of the “SPYDER” logo on the left sleeve, a metal “SPYDER Bug” attached on the lower front panel, and a self-fabric banded bottom. The garment extends to below the waist. The applicable subheading for Styles 157505 and 157514 will be 6110.30.3053,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TSUS), which provides for sweaters, pullovers, sweatshirts, waistcoats (vests) and similar articles, knitted or crocheted: of man-made fibers: other: other: other: other: men’s or boys’: other. The rate of duty is 32% ad valorem. The applicable subheading for Style 158426 will be 6110.30.3059,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TSUS), which provides for Sweaters, pullovers, sweatshirts, waistcoats (vests) and similar articles, knitted or crocheted (con.): Of man-made fibers (con.): Other: Other: Other: Women’s or girls’: Other. The rate of duty will be 32 percent ad valorem. Duty rates are provided for your convenience and are subject to change.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Part 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177). A copy of the ruling or the control number indicated above should be provided with the entry documents filed at the time this merchandise is imported.
